Deadline: March 31, 2026 The Petty Traders Grant Support Programme 2026 is a funding initiative designed to empower small-scale entrepreneurs and petty traders across Nigeria with access to seed capital. This grant aims to support individuals who are either running small businesses or planning to start one, helping them build sustainable livelihoods and boost community-level economic activity. The programme provides non-repayable financial assistance ranging from ₦10,000 to ₦100,000 to eligible traders, with a simple and inclusive application process that ensures accessibility for low-income earners and micro-entrepreneurs. Deadline: March 6, 2026 The ITLOS – Nippon Foundation Capacity Building and Training Programme 2026-2027 is now open for applications! This prestigious and fully funded programme offers a unique opportunity for legal professionals and researchers from developing countries to gain in-depth training in the field of the Law of the Sea and dispute settlement under the United Nations Convention on the Law of the Sea (UNCLOS). Deadline: March 31, 2026 The Commonwealth Distance Learning Masters Scholarship 2026/2027 presents an outstanding opportunity for academically talented individuals from developing Commonwealth countries to gain a Master’s degree from top universities in the United Kingdom—without leaving their home country. This prestigious programme, offered by the Commonwealth Scholarship Commission (CSC) and funded by the UK Foreign, Commonwealth & Development Office (FCDO), is designed to enhance skills, knowledge, and capacity for sustainable development.
